For those of you who may not know, Norwegian DJ Alan Walker will be performing in various countries in Asia throughout June.

Kicking off his Walker World Asia Tour Part 1 in Jakarta on June 8, he decided to make a special, early visit to Indonesia to meet with a music teacher and his class!

The music teacher, Tri Adinata (Sir Nata), took to his Instagram page to showcase Alan Walker’s visit, and to share how he and his student will be collaborating with the DJ during his upcoming concert next month.

He wrote, “Thanks, Alan Walker, we love you. A world-class musician who is very humble about his extraordinary works of art. While editing this video, accept my apologies as I couldn’t hold back my tears. Whatever I have done all this time has been for my students. I try to do whatever is best for them. I want to see Indonesian children happily going to school.”

“It felt like a dream for Alan Walker to come to our school after a 28-hour flight from America, to come to Medan and immediately sing together in our music class. I was so touched. Don’t forget to come on June 8 (Saturday), my students and I will be collaborating with Alan during his concert!”

In Sir Nata’s videos, Alan Walker could be seen arriving at the school in Medan, Indonesia, before walking into the music class where Sir Nata and his student performed for the DJ while he enjoyed himself.

While, in another video, Sir Nata and Alan Walker shared their appreciations for the opportunity to meet up and collaborate. Sir Nata even cried and Alan Walker gave him a hug! Aww, so sweet!
